Publication number: 20230028128Abstract: A nonaqueous electrolyte secondary battery according to one embodiment of the present disclosure comprises a positive electrode, a negative electrode and a nonaqueous electrolyte solution; the negative electrode comprises a negative electrode collector and a negative electrode active material layer that is provided on the negative electrode collector; the negative electrode active material layer contains, as negative electrode active materials, graphite particles A and graphite particles B; the graphite particles A have an internal void fraction of 5% or less; the graphite particles B have an internal void fraction of from 8% to 20%; if the negative electrode active material layer is halved in the thickness direction, a region on the half closer to the outer surface contains more graphite particles A than a region on the half closer to the negative electrode collector.Type: ApplicationFiled: November 25, 2020Publication date: January 26, 2023Applicant: SANYO Electric Co., Ltd.Inventors: Yasuyuki Takai, Atsushi Kaiduka, Yuki Nakai

Patent number: 10157719Abstract: A gas circuit breaker includes a sealed tank, a movable side main electrode and a fixed side main electrode in the sealed tank facing each other, a movable side arc electrode and a fixed side arc electrode in the sealed tank facing each other, a cylinder at a circumference of the movable side arc electrode, a piston in the cylinder in a slidable manner and forming a puffer chamber together with the cylinder, an insulation nozzle in the sealed tank, an exhaust pipe at a circumference of the fixed side arc electrode and exhausting heat gas, which is sprayed on an arc generated in the insulation nozzle in the opening electrode operation, to an outside, and a closing plate in the exhaust pipe. One or more vent holes leading the heat gas from an inside of the exhaust pipe to the outside is on a surface of the closing plate.Type: GrantFiled: May 30, 2017Date of Patent: December 18, 2018Assignee: HITACHI, LTD.Inventors: Yuki Nakai, Masanao Terada, Hajime Urai, Takashi Iida, Noriyuki Yaginuma

Patent number: 8010739Abstract: A navigation device realizes such processing as map display and route guidance based on map data stored in a memory card. The data in the memory card tends to be volatilized with an increase in the frequency of reading of data. Therefore, the data that are highly frequently read out are held in a RAM so as to be read from the memory card at a decreased frequency. Further, the passage of time is calculated from the date and hour the data are recorded in the memory card, and the whole data in the memory card are refreshed every time when the passage of time exceeds a threshold value T1.Type: GrantFiled: September 26, 2008Date of Patent: August 30, 2011Assignee: DENSO CORPORATIONInventors: Yoshinori Watanabe, Tomoya Imagawa, Yuki Nakai, Makoto Ono, Takemi Ueno, Hiroki Tanaka
